St Francis Festival Cookout

On October 1, Knights from Solidarity Council 55 ran the American Grill at the St Francis Festival.  Things were slow until after the Blessing of the Animals but it then took off afterwards.



Deacon Roy, Joe Guanieri, Chris Zarzycki and Matt Paventy helped run the grill while Tom Gluz sold Luminaria and Keep Christ in Christmas magnets.  Delcy Voisine and Jerry Belli helped set up the tent and chairs for the St Francis Dinner that night.

We learned how we can save money next year and make this event more profitable for both St Francis and the Knights.  Put it on your schedule for next year!
